电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

用户自定义函数素材课件VIP免费

用户自定义函数素材课件_第1页
1/28
用户自定义函数素材课件_第2页
2/28
用户自定义函数素材课件_第3页
3/28
用户自定义函数素材课件•用户自定义函数的语法规则•用户自定义函数的实现方式•用户自定义函数的调用方式•用户自定义函数的示例•用户自定义函数的注意事项01用户自定义函数概述用户自定义函数的定义用户自定义函数(User-DefinedFunction,简称UDF)是一种在数据库或编程语言中自定义的函数,用于实现特定的功能或操作。用户可以根据自己的需求,编写特定的函数逻辑,以满足特定的数据处理或计算需求。用户自定义函数的作用010203提高代码复用性简化代码结构增强数据处理能力通过将常用的功能封装为函数,可以在多个地方重复使用,减少代码冗余。将复杂的逻辑或操作封装为函数,可以使代码更加简洁、易读。用户自定义函数可以实现对数据的复杂处理和计算,提高数据处理效率。用户自定义函数的创建过程确定需求编写函数逻辑测试与调试调用与使用明确需要实现的功能或操作,以及输入和输出的数据类型。在需要使用该函数的地方进行调用,传入相应的参数并获取返回结果。根据需求编写函数的具体逻辑,实现所需功能。对函数进行测试和调试,确保其正确性和稳定性。02用户自定义函数的语法规则函数声明总结词指明函数名称和返回类型详细描述在函数声明中,需要指定函数的名称和返回值的类型。例如,如果函数用于计算两个数的和,可以声明为“intadd(inta,intb)”,其中“add”是函数名称,“int”表示返回值类型。函数参数总结词传递给函数的输入数据详细描述函数参数是用于传递输入数据给函数的变量。在函数声明中,需要指定参数的类型和名称。例如,在上述的“add”函数中,“a”和“b”就是参数,它们的类型都是“int”。函数体总结词实现函数功能的代码块详细描述函数体是实现函数功能的代码块,它包含一系列的语句,用于执行特定的操作。在函数体中,可以使用参数变量来访问传递给函数的输入数据。函数返回值总结词函数执行后的结果详细描述函数返回值是指函数执行后返回的结果。在函数声明中,需要指定返回值的类型。在函数体中,使用“return”语句来返回结果。例如,在上述的“add”函数中,可以使用“returna+b;”来返回两个数的和。03用户自定义函数的实现方式使用内置函数实现总结词利用Python等编程语言提供的内置函数,可以快速实现用户自定义函数的功能。详细描述内置函数是编程语言本身提供的函数,可以直接调用。例如,Python中的print()函数可以打印输出内容。通过组合和调用内置函数,可以实现用户自定义函数的功能。这种方法简单快捷,适合快速开发原型或小型项目。使用自定义代码实现总结词详细描述通过编写自定义代码来实现用户自定义自定义代码可以根据具体需求编写,能够实现更复杂的功能和逻辑。这种方法需要一定的编程基础和经验,但可以更好地满足特定需求。通过编写自定义代码,可以实现更精细的控制和更高效的性能。函数,具有更高的灵活性和可定制性。VS使用第三方库实现总结词利用第三方库中的函数或类来实现用户自定义函数,可以节省开发时间和提高代码质量。详细描述第三方库是第三方开发者提供的代码库,其中包含许多已经实现的功能函数或类。通过引入第三方库,可以直接使用其中的函数或类来实现用户自定义函数的功能。这种方法可以节省开发时间,并且通常具有更好的代码质量和性能。需要注意的是,使用第三方库需要遵守相应的许可协议和使用规范。04用户自定义函数的调用方式直接调用总结词详细描述这是最简单直接的调用方式,用户直接在代码中调用自定义函数,并传递所需的参数。用户在代码中直接使用函数名和括号,将所需参数放入括号内,即可调用自定义函数。例如,如果有一个名为`add`的自定义函数,用户可以直接调用`add(2,3)`来执行该函数。作为其他函数的参数总结词详细描述用户可以将自定义函数作为其他函数的参数传递,以实现更复杂的逻辑或功能。用户在调用另一个函数时,可以将自定义函数作为参数传递进去。例如,如果有一个函数`apply_func`,它接受一个函数作为参数,那么用户可以这样调用`apply_func(add,2,3)`,将`add`函数作为参数传递给`apply_func`。在循环或条件语句中调用要点一要点二总结词详细描述用户可以在循环或条件语...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

用户自定义函数素材课件

您可能关注的文档

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部